Your part in our St Andrews War Memorial Hospital team

As anAnaestheticTechnician you will provide support to the Cardiac Catheter Theatre team and be accountable for the provision of safe and holistic care to individuals and their families, applying best clinical practice and ensuring a safe environment foroptimalpatient outcomes.

Accountabilities will include:

  • Assess, plan,implementand evaluate the care of the perioperative patient.

  • Recognisethe changing needs of clients and act to meet those needs.

  • Respond to changes in the patient’sanaestheticcondition.

  • Perform clinical procedurescommensuratewith the level of educational preparation/competency.

  • Pre-empt and protect the rights and safety of the patient.

  • Undertake other duties as required/directed as service needschangeor grow, consistent with the above and within the scope of the position.

What makes a difference for us?

  • Diploma ofAnaestheticTechnology or equivalent

  • Australian Working Rights (We are unable to provide sponsorshipsat this time)

  • Previousexperience as anAnaestheticTechnician in an acute healthcare facility.

  • Knowledge of advancedanaestheticequipment, monitoring techniques, and emergency management protocols.

  • Ability to work efficiently in a high-acuity, fast-paced environment with multiple complex cases.

  • Excellent communication and teamwork skills, with the ability to handle stressful and dynamic situations.

  • Commitment to ongoing professional development and evidence-basedpractice

  • Willingness to obtain required vaccinations in line with hospitals infection control requirements
